Satbahini

Satbahini is a village located in Pratappur subdivision of Chatra district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 40km away from Chatra, which is both district & sub-district headquarter of Satbahini village. As per 2009 stats, Sidki is the gram panchayat of Satbahini village.

About Satbahini

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Satbahini is 348380. The village spans a total geographical area of 529 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 825404. Pratappur is nearest town to Satbahini village for all major economic activities.

Population of Satbahini

According to the 2011 Census, Satbahini has a total population of about 448, with approximately 242 males and 206 females. The sex ratio is around 851 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 114 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 75 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 29. The overall literacy rate is approximately 39.96%, with male literacy at about 48.76% and female literacy near 29.61%. There are around 100 households in the village. Connectivity of Satbahini

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Satbahini. As per the 2011 stats, Satbahini had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
